Marguerite Saviano Obituary

Douglas- Marguerite A. (Londergan) Saviano, 96, formerly of Caswell Ct. passed away on Sun. Nov. 14, 2021 after a short period of declining health. Her husband of 31 years, Pasquale J. “Pat” Saviano died Nov. 2, 2012. 

     She is survived by 4 stepsons, James Saviano and his wife Cynthia of Douglas, John Saviano of Douglas, Philip Saviano of Boston, and Victor Saviano also of Boston; 2 nieces, Katherine and her husband Sonny Johnson, and Rosemary Keyes; 2 nephews, Randy and his wife Rosemary Snowling, and Timothy and his wife Debbie Snowling; 4 step-grandchildren; 6 step-great-grandchildren, and several great-nieces and nephews. She was predeceased by her sister Mary Snowling.

     Born in Whitinsville, MA on March 13, 1925 she was the daughter of Timothy F. and Annie (Hughes) Londergan and was raised in the New Village section of town. She fondly remembered growing up in that era, and was delighted when she ran into people from those days. She lived in Douglas 31 years and had been a resident of Whitinsville Retirement Community the past 3 years. Her family would like to thank the residents and staff there for making it such a welcoming, family-oriented place.

     Marguerite worked 44 years at Whitin Machine Works/ ATF Davidson in the office as a key puncher, retiring in 1987. A graduate of Northbridge High School, Class of 1944, she was a member of St. Denis Church, their Catholic Women’s Council, and the Douglas Sunshine Club. She enjoyed playing cards with her group of friends and traveling with Pat. An avid reader she visited the library often. Always smartly dressed, with her matching jewelry and accessories, Marg loved everyone and will be missed for her kindness, her generosity, and her warm loving nature.
